Brief Summary: After Middle Eastern crisis millions people were forced to migrate to European countries and especially neighboring countries In Turkey cities which are closed to east of border face to cope more refugees health care than those of other cities The incidence of admission of hospital outpatient clinics and emergency department by refugee patients is not known clearly in our city Nevsehir In this study we wanted to investigate use of health care among these patients in Nevsehir in Turkey
